Ecowise Environmental and Gippsland Water Open New Traralgon Laboratory

This week, Ecowise Environmental will open its newest laboratory in Traralgon, Gippsland. The new lab will service the needs of 59,820 properties connected to 17 drinking water supply systems across 42 towns.*

Ecowise has secured a major contract with Gippsland Water Corporation to supply analytical services which will enable it to meet its statutory requirements to provide safe drinking water to the region, as well as assisting in ensuring the responsible disposal of effluent waters.

Managing Director of Ecowise, Dean Comrie, says “This new contract reinforces that we are experts in our field and the best at what we do. The team is looking forward to working with Gippsland Water and the Gippsland community.”

The new laboratory will also offer a range of services to local businesses, including a suite of microbiological tests as well as chemical analysis.

Mr Comrie and Mr Mawer (Managing Director of Gippsland Water) will officially open the new laboratory, located at Gippsland Water, Hazelwood Road, Traralgon on Wednesday 18 November.
